had a buddy who did this back in college - the houses were a better deal than the ones over the restaurants and shops. While those were convenient - expect noise and pest problems living over a restaurant. Parking in the village is tough - even if you have designated parking, expect somebody to take it - even if you can get them towed it can be a headache.

Many houses in the village that have apartments - a quick bike ride or cab ride into town if you want a pub crawl.

My first apartment was in a house in Poquott - near Port Jeff. It was nice and quiet and a quick ride into PJ.
